Chatham district audit: unmodified opinion and strong reserves; three minor recommendations noted

School District of the Chathams Board of Education · December 9,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

PKF O'Connor Davies reported an unmodified audit opinion for fiscal year ending 06/30/2025, $13.6 million in general fund balance, and three minor management recommendations; the board voted to accept and file the audit.

John Farina, the audit director from PKF O'Connor Davies, presented the district’s FY 06/30/2025 audit and reported an unmodified (clean) opinion, the firm’s highest audit opinion. He told the board the audit was completed on Dec. 5 and that both the federal single‑audit and state single‑audit components were performed because the district met thresholds for federal and state expenditures.
